description Product Description

Used in bioconjugation and molecular labeling due to its ability to link biotin with thiol-reactive groups. The dithiolane ring enables covalent attachment to sulfhydryl groups on proteins or peptides, while the biotin moiety allows strong binding to streptavidin or avidin for detection, purification, or immobilization in assays like ELISA, Western blotting, and flow cytometry. The extended ethylene glycol spacer reduces steric hindrance, improving binding efficiency and accessibility in complex biological systems. Commonly applied in developing diagnostic kits, targeted drug delivery systems, and surface functionalization of biosensors.
